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

...

Note

Если покупатель выбирает оплату с помощью Apple Pay или Google Payтм в браузере на устройстве, не поддерживающем такой способ оплаты, то АПК Ассист (при соответствующей настройке) может отобразить специальный QR-код на платежной странице. Покупателю будет предложено использовать другое подходящее устройство для считывания этого QR-кода и последующего успешного завершения платежа.


Оплата токеном (Apple Pay, Samsung Pay

...

, Google Payтм или Mir Pay) на платежной странице АПК Ассист

Anchor
Samaung
Samaung

При оплате токеном Samsung Pay на платежной странице AПK Ассист выполняются следующие действия:

...

Warning

*Внимание! Платежи через Apple Pay не поддерживаются при использовании iframe для отображения платежной страницы АПК Ассист.

Anchor
Mir
Mir



При оплате токеном Mir Pay на платежной странице AПK Ассист выполняются следующие действия:

...

  1. Покупатель выбирает товары на сайте интернет-магазина и нажимает кнопку оплаты Apple Pay (доступно только в браузере Safari на платформе MacOS).
  2. После нажатия кнопки оплаты через Apple Pay осуществляется вызов Payment Request API и передача сертификата с публичным ключом мерчанта. Одновременно открывается специальный диалог, в котором можно будет выбрать одну из карт, привязанных в мобильном приложении Apple Pay.
  3. После выбора карты покупателю направляется PUSH уведомление на iPhone и предлагается приложить палец к считывателю для подтверждения платежа.
  4. Приложение Apple Pay формирует зашифрованный пакет с токеном и данными платежа и возвращает его скрипту страницы магазина.
  5. Зашифрованный пакет с токеном и данными платежа передается в сервис TokenPay АПК Ассист.
  6. АПК Ассист расшифровывает пакет с токеном и данными платежа.
  7. АПК Ассист проводит оплату токеном через процессинг расчётного банка.
  8. АПК Ассист возвращает результаты проведения оплаты интернет-магазину.


При проведении оплаты токеном Mir Pay в браузере на стороне магазина выполняются следующие действия:

Image Added

  1. Покупатель выбирает товары на сайте интернет-магазина и нажимает кнопку оплаты Mir Pay.
  2. После нажатия кнопки оплаты через Mir Pay осуществляется вызов и передача данных в приложение Mir Pay с помощью Deep Link/Universal Link, в котором можно будет выбрать одну из карт, привязанных в мобильном приложении.
  3. После выбора карты покупателю необходимо будет подтвердить платеж в приложении Mir Pay.
  4. Приложение Mir Pay формирует зашифрованный пакет с токеном и данными платежа и возвращает его сервер магазина.
  5. Зашифрованный пакет с токеном и данными платежа передается в сервис TokenPay АПК Ассист.
  6. АПК Ассист расшифровывает пакет с токеном и данными платежа.
  7. АПК Ассист проводит оплату токеном через процессинг расчётного банка.
  8. АПК Ассист возвращает результаты проведения оплаты интернет-магазину.


Для организации приема платежей токеном в браузере на стороне магазина нужно выполнить следующие подготовительные шаги:

  • сделать заявку для подключения платёжных средств для оплаты токенами (Apple Pay, Google Pay, Mir Pay) в службу технической поддержки АПК Ассист Ассист support@assist.ru;
  • интегрировать в код своей страницы:
    • для получения шифрованного пакета с токеном и данными платежа:
      • Google Pay API для Google Pay;
      • ApplePay JS API для Apple Pay;
    • для проведения оплаты – обращение к сервису TokenPay;
    • для инициации In-Application операции Mir Pay используется Deep Link/Universal Link;
  • реализовать получение на сервере зашифрованных данных In-App платежа от Mir Pay с помощью Payment data preparation Result Service API for In-Application transaction для Mir Pay; 
  • получить подтверждение от службы технической поддержки АПК Ассист о том, что все необходимые технические настройки для приёма платежей токенами при оплате товаров и услуг данному предприятию выполнены;
  • подготовиться к приему платежей:
  • при использовании Apple Pay создать и подписать сертификат Apple Pay для выполнения платежей с помощью соответствующего раздела в ЛК АПК Ассист;
  • при использовании Google Payтм необходимо зарегистрироваться в Google Pay API, получить уникальный идентификатор для использования в качестве параметра gatewayMerchantID, установить значение «assist» «assist» для параметра gateway и указать allowedCardAuthMethods = ["CRYPTOGRAM_3DS"] для организации схемы шифрования пакета данных с токеном или allowedCardAuthMethods = ["PAN_ONLY", "CRYPTOGRAM_3DS"], если необходимо также принимать платежи сохраненными в учетной записи Google нетокенизированными картами; для указания, карты каких платежных систем* будут приниматься к оплате в интернет-магазине, предназначен параметр allowedCardNetworks= ["MASTERCARD", "VISA"];также следует ознакомиться с документацией Google Pay для сайтов и правилами фирменного оформления Google Pay;
  • при использовании Mir Pay следует сформировать ключи и запрос на сертификат и получить сертификат Mir Pay для выполнения платежей с помощью соответствующего раздела в ЛК АПК Ассист.

*Возможность работы с картами той или иной платежной системы также зависит от процессинга, который подключен у мерчанта, поэтому в каждом отдельном случае требуется консультация службы технической поддержки АПК Ассист support@assist.ru;

При проведении оплаты токеном Mir Pay в браузере на стороне магазина выполняются следующие действия:

Image Removed

...

Дополнительно можно ознакомиться с вариантами организации платежей токенами с использованием разных провайдеров.

...